    Description

    General Summary:

    Perform daily custodial duties, moving of furniture, and delivery of supplies

    Essential Duties:

    Duties included but not limited to cleaning of offices, sweeping, and vacuuming and trash removal. Cleaning of carpet, mops floors, clean windows and office furniture. Responsible for floor finishes and including stripping, waxing, and buffing hard floor surfaces. This position also requires heavy lifting of up to 100 pounds when assisting other Facilities Services staff to move furniture and deliver supplies.

    Other Duties as assigned.

    Physical Demands

    Typical: The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and; use hands to finger, handle, or feel; reach with hands and arms; and talk and hear. The employee must frequently bend, stoop, squat, lie down, and walk. The employee must frequently lift and/or move objects weighing up to 100 pounds, such as tools, equipment, files, and boxes.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, and ability to adjust focus.

    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ities

    Typical: Safe operations of custodial equipment. Safely operate equipment and use cleaning chemicals; use hand tools and other specialized equipment; understand and follow instructions; communicate effectively both orally and in writing and work effectively and cooperatively with co-workers.

    Work Environment

    Typical: The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ate. The employee is constantly required to perform tedious and exacting work. The employee is occasionally required to perform multiple tasks simultaneously; switch from one task to another; and work under irregular hours or overtime.

    Brazos County is a county located in the U.S. state of Texas. The population as of the 2020 US Census was 233,849. The county seat is Bryan. Along with Brazoria County, the county is named for the Brazos River, which forms its western border.
